Course Description

Node.JS is currently one of the fastest growing web sever technology on the market. An open-source, cross-platform server side platform, it simplifies the process of creating sturdy and complicated server side applications, including login systems.
This course has been designed to help you learn how to build a complete e-learning system from scratch with a hands-on project. As firm believers of doing by learning, we focus on helping students learn theory as well as practical applications of a particular technology.
That's not all. In addition to Node.JS, you will also learn related technologies such as Mongoose and MongoDB, Express Handlebars and Validator and even Passport and bcrypt for creating this login system.

By Daniel Stoica

Definitely not what I expected. It is supposed to be addressed to people with basic knowledge of Node.js, but instead, you end up with a lot of copying and pasting code with little to no explanations and the instructor assuming that you understand how to use all of the libraries and methods that he is using.

I am not saying that it is not an useful tutorial, but only for people who already have experience with the libraries that he is using and are happy with just copying and pasting code and making the application work. Also, the instructor keeps referring to the fact that students should be familiar with different concepts if they took previous courses, which doesn't really make sense, considering that this is a standalone course.
